Space Partnership
A collaboration program designed for companies and organizations that wish to expand their business through modular accommodations or start ESG-based projects
Sales Point: Achieve rapid business launch and secure stable profit models
- Shared RE:ARK brand and operation manuals, with online/offline operational support
- Financial lease, investment attraction, and rental linkage services
- Public, municipal, and CSR partnership models
Franchising
A franchise business model that enables modular accommodation operations under the RE:ARK brand. Includes marketing and operational support
- RE:ARK brand license and on-site operation manual provided
- Marketing support: Linked online platforms and optional connections with food trucks or local tours
- Operational training and management system, KPI monitoring, head office–franchise performance analysis, and reporting framework
Financial Partnership
Financial investment and leasing/rental linkage models for converting rental-type accommodations into assets
- Support for lease and rental assetization
- ESG fund–linked investment programs covering planning, installation, operation, and sales
- Automated tools for investor IR reports and operational reports
Strategic Partnership
Collaborations based on ESG, CSR, regional revitalization, and shared growth
- Regional revitalization partnership models with local governments and public institutions, including branch offices and dormitory solutions
- NGO collaboration projects: Stepping-stone housing and modular housing support in disaster situations
- Alternative travel experience programs combining K-visit promotion and cultural exchange spaces
